Transaction 34a5fcb75c805d39369bb4cd9e2338b94cb4338c54973bb85c5fef4ba99c2d48
1 Input
1 Output
-
34a5fcb75c805d39369bb4cd9e2338b94cb4338c54973bb85c5fef4ba99c2d48:0
- value
- 135692
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3011402811acc7aeee21f9db0e35fcba0c6892a
- address
- bc1quvq3gq5prtx84mhzr7wmpc6lewsvdzf24ap7y6